宁夏地区新城疫分子流行病学特点分析  被引量:4

Molecular Epidemiology Analysis on Newcastle Disease Outbreaks in Ningxia

摘  要:试验对2005~2006年从宁夏地区分离到的6株新城疫病毒进行遗传学特性研究,采用RT-PCR扩增了分离株F基因主要功能区片段并进行序列测定,序列分析表明6株分离株扩增片段的长度均为535bp,与预期扩增片段长度大小一致。裂解位点的氨基酸组成均为112R-R-Q-K-R-F117,具有强毒株的典型分子特征。通过构建新城疫病毒F基因的遗传进化树,表明6株宁夏分离株在分类地位上均属于基因Ⅶd亚型,与我国近年来新城疫病毒主要流行优势基因型一致,同时表明在宁夏地区至少有2个不同来源的毒株同时流行。Six isolates of Newcastle disease virus obtained from Ningxia from 2005 to 2006 were characterized genotypically. The main functional region of the F gene comprising 535 nucleotides was amplified by RT-PCR and sequenced. The amino acid sequence of the fusion protein cleavage site in all six isolates was 112R-R-Q-K-R-F117, which is a typical sequence of velogenic strains. A phylogenetic tree based on nucleotides 47 to 435 of the F gene was constructed. Phylogenetic analysis showed that all the isolates were of the genotype Ⅶd virus,which was a predominant genotype responsible for most outbreaks of Newcastle disease in China in recent years. At the same time,at least two strains with different source may result in outbreak of Newcastle disease in Ningxia.
